Key Clauses to Include in Your Website Development Contract

A robust website development contract should cover scope of work, project milestones, and acceptance criteria. Specify whether the contract includes SEO optimization, responsive design, or third-party integrations. Payment schedules (e.g., 50% upfront, 50% upon completion) and confidentiality clauses are equally important. For international projects, define the governing law (e.g., UK or US jurisdiction) to avoid legal ambiguities.

Common Pitfalls to Avoid in Website Development Agreements

Avoid vague language like "SEO-friendly" without defining metrics (e.g., PageSpeed scores or keyword targets). Exclude unrealistic penalties for minor delays, which may harm collaboration. Always include a termination clause and ownership transfer details—especially for domain names and source code—to prevent disputes post-launch.
